Ticket CAT-218: Config drift in Pinefold catalog cache. The invalidation TTL in staging no longer matches production, so stale product prices persist up to forty minutes after publisher updates. Likely cause: a manual hotfix during last month's sale that was never backported. For the weekly sync: we need sign-off to realign both environments to the following values.

config for tagaf-bawif:
[norok]
host = norok.ordinworks.local
user = norok_svc
database = norok_prod

When two connected calendars edit the same event within the debounce window, the reconciler in sync-core picks the later write and logs a CONFLICT_RESOLVED event. If you are paged for a conflict storm (more than 50 per minute), first check whether the Ardenfell partner feed is replaying stale events — that causes most storms. Restarting sync-core is safe; it resumes from the checkpoint. The reconciler authenticates to the checkpoint store via a credential in its env file; add that line directly after this paragraph.

secret setting of tajof-bahif: COURIER_KEY3=65d

Hi team,

Before I hand off the 3.2 release, please note the humidity sensor drift reported on Verdana controllers in the Elmbrook trial site. Drift exceeds 4% after roughly ten days of continuous operation; firmware 3.2.1 adds an automatic recalibration cycle every 72 hours. Support should advise growers to install 3.2.1 and trigger a manual recalibration once. The hotfix bundle must be verified before distribution, so I'm including the signing key used for the 3.2.1 packages below.

release key, fahof-yagap: bky3_m5d

Ticket #4471 — Scanner vault locked again

So the Brindlewick barcode scanner integration keeps its API config inside the Coppervane vault, and that vault auto-locked after three failed syncs from the warehouse kiosk. Classic. Future maintainers: don't reprovision the scanner profile from scratch — it wipes the label-format mappings and someone (me) has to rebuild them by hand. Instead, unseal the vault, restart the scangate daemon, and rerun the handshake. The unseal step prompts for the recovery passphrase, which is the following.

vault phrase of yaguf-hahaf = druath-holix